Re: WSMC race report

OK I will first say this race weekend was a lot better than last * *I didn't go to Saturday practice so I was going to try to make the best of Sunday morning practice, and follow the fast 125 riders (Kevin Murray & David Vecht) just to look at their race lines. It helped me through T8 & T9 to get on the gas, and not back off that's one of the fastest parts of the track. *The raising of the rear ride height has made a vast improvement over last weekend events. *The race schedule reads 0-500cc novice race 18 the last race of the day great. *After the racer meeting I go over to the office where the grids are posted I'm gridded 12th out of 12 racers cool my starts suck anyway sill gotta work on them. *I go get some new rubber, start cleaning the bike, drink a lot of water, eat lunch, and just chill out. *

* * My race teammate race is 15th so I go up to the Bud tower to film him. *He gets a good start 7th out of 26 racers during the race he starts to fade? He is on a Gixxer 1000 so no lack of power, the tires? no its the Attack rear set peg coming loose, and fell off before turn #3 with one lap to go 'O' well that's the end of his race.

* * We pack up his stuff, and I get ready my race. *The wife is getting real good at starting the generator, and making sure the tire warmers are on I get the second call for my race get the warmers off fire up the bike, and head out for the warm up lap. *I try a practice start in the hot pit before getting on the track the clutch does not fill right OK I'm the last one to take the grid. *The race starts and I'm still sitting at the start finish line the clutch is not catching but I get the bike moving the rest of the racers are in turn 2. *This is going to be fun. *By T9 I have already past one rider (I'M NOT LAST) at the end of the straight I'm making my move to pass another rider I didn't get pass till turn 2 & by turn 4 I had passed two more racers (YES). One rider went down in turn 3 bring out a waving yellow flag so I had to wait to past. *That was the end of passing for me I could see parts of the lead pack but could not catch them. I went the fastest I've ever gone on that track my times dropped from the last time out a few months ago from a 1:44 to a 1:38 so I still have a lot to improve, but I felt so good to go that fast. I finished 7th out of 12 not bad, not good, but a lot of fun. I can't wait for my next race gotta get a new clutch. * * * * * *
